Output 3d68390079cadd2952b99e85c438f6f879f428de87199dc07601dd61f8a29d4e:0

value
295997800
script pubkey
OP_0 OP_PUSHBYTES_20 d8012aed9f08a6b2f507ab58e0d9e9abcc88c2b6
address
bc1qmqqj4mvlpznt9ag84dvwpk0f40xg3s4kv2ez2w
transaction
3d68390079cadd2952b99e85c438f6f879f428de87199dc07601dd61f8a29d4e
spent
true